5 days post-op diarrhea



Recommended Posts

My tummy hurts ???? Everyday at some point, my stomach will really start to hurt, feeling gassy and rumbling. Then before I know it, I'm running to the bathroom w/ watery stool. This goes on for hours! And I'm running to the bathroom 10 times. I'm on a clear liquid diet until Thursday when I start full liquids and Protein Shakes. I'm so uncomfortable. Is this normal, and is there anything I can do?

This sounds a lot like lactose intolerance. Do your Protein Shakes contain whey, particularly 'whey Protein concentrate?' Or are you making them with regular cow's milk? Whey protein isolate, rather than concentrate, is almost completely lactose-free. You could also try making them with lactaid milk or soy milk. I would check with your NUT, or your surgeon if you're really concerned, and see about switching to a lactose-free shake. That might take care of all of your symptoms!

I was also on a clear liquid diet for a week post op. No Protein or milk of any kind. I remember the diahrea vividly. When I went for my 1 week post op I was told this was completely normal.

The next week I went to full liquids which included Protein shakes, it improved but as soon as they switched me to puréed I then got the other issue of Constipation. They tell me this is the high protein low carb diet.

I still deal with constipation and take stool softeners with laxative twice daily.

It is normal for the stage you are in.

I'd call your bariatric team. They may want to test you for C. diff or give you IV fluids if you've become too dehydrated.

I had the same problem around that time. My C. diff test came back negative, so my surgeon said to just take Imodium. It worked.

I'm glad I checked in, even if it turned out to be nothing, cause it could have been a problem.
